Before the incident
Employee states truck 12 responded with Medic 12 to a patient not conscious not responsive. While providing treatment to the patient the patient became combative. Handcuffs were applied as well as restraints for legs. [REDACTED] was then transposted to [REDACTED] ED. Upon arrival at [REDACTED] [REDACTED] broke the restraints and fought Security and Fire Department Personel. While moving patient to the hospital bed patient moved his head and on the right wrist breaking the skin. The wound was cleaned and disinfected immediately. Further treatment provided by [REDACTED] ED.
